In this next season of my life I feel God has called me to go to a leadership academy you may or may not have heard of called G42. This school is located in Mijas, Spain. Some of you may wonder why Spain? For a few reasons. First of all, many of our interns will be coming from America and we want to get them away from the fast-paced American society with its distractions, materialism, and consumerism. Secondly, we are a global organization-our network is international and we want our leaders to interact with ministries and associates that can only occur in an international setting. Southern Spain will be a central base for ministries across Europe, Africa, and beyond.
